2018 Frankland Estate Shiraz, Frankland River, Western Australia Frankland River as a wine region is the one closest to a Mediterranean climate in the Antipodes. An inland area that experiences warm dry days and cooling nights. The soils are a blanket of gravel ironstone above the mattress of hills and river valleys. 2020 Passing Clouds Pinot Noir, Macedon Ranges, Victoria Growing grapes in cooler to marginal areas is tricky business. Let’s face it, agriculture is a tricky business where you can be confronted with frost during bud forming, managing light into the canopy to help with ripening and preventing disease in the canopy itself.
